      I think it was really neat that they went full circle with the opening and closing line (across 27 years) being "Let's do it!".
      Back in 1983's Woodentop, the line is the first words in the programme, said by young Jimmy Carver, played by Mark Wingett, to motivate himself to begin his day and his police career.
      Although the actual context is very different in the final episode, Smithy suggesting a visit to the pub, it really resonates with those of us who've watched from the very start.
      A nice touch.
